說明:本文講如何通過shell腳本實現zabbix發送告警郵件,共有5步1.設置mailx賬號:是配置mailx的發信賬號2.zabbix服務器端編寫郵件發送腳本:是增加zabbix的告警方式,增加通過sendmail.sh腳本方式調用mailx工具3.zabbix后台配置shell郵件告警 ...
環境:ubuntu . 容器 郵件發送使用s nail 配置文件為 etc s nail.rc 環境搭建步驟: 安裝s nail郵件服務 sudo apt install s nail 打開 郵箱,進入設置,開啟IMAP stmp,POP stmp服務,並獲取郵箱的授權碼:xxxx 因為需要 郵箱的 SSL 證書,所以我們還需要手動的獲取 郵箱的證書保存到本地指定的目錄里以備調用和驗證,具體命令 ...
2022-01-18 14:36 0 743 推薦指數:
說明:本文講如何通過shell腳本實現zabbix發送告警郵件,共有5步1.設置mailx賬號:是配置mailx的發信賬號2.zabbix服務器端編寫郵件發送腳本:是增加zabbix的告警方式,增加通過sendmail.sh腳本方式調用mailx工具3.zabbix后台配置shell郵件告警 ...
緊接上一篇博文繼續來完善Jenkins自動構建環境的搭建,今天來分享下配置郵件,構建任務后,自動發送郵件到指定郵箱 配置郵件分為兩部分,第一部分是在系統管理中的系統設置中配置,第二部分是在任務中配置 一、系統管理中配置 1.登錄jenkins,點擊系統管理中的系統設置,如下: 2.配置 ...
昨天,在使用jenkins構建項目時,出現了個問題,問題是:jenkins控制台日志顯示郵件發送成功,但實際沒有成功。 此前,jenkins的配置,項目構建后,是能正常發送郵件的,可這次突然就不行了,甚是神奇。 網上一波搜索,各種答案: 有些說插件bug的 有些說插件 ...
前言 前面一篇博客,我已經介紹了prometheus如何監控mysql。 這一篇我來介紹如何通過alertmanger進行告警郵件發送(微信或釘釘類似,因為需要企業帳戶,我就不試了),以及如何通過grafana查看告警。 開始演示 測試機器 Prometheus ...
1.配置文件yml (這里讀取的是配置文件的發送郵箱賬號,可以自行取值) 2.bean和Properties 3.工具類 4.發送郵件的Service幫助類 5.controller ...
原創作品,允許轉載,轉載時請務必以超鏈接形式標明文章 原始出處 、作者信息和本聲明。否則將追究法律責任。http://mapengfei.blog.51cto.com/1552412/1841731 通過定時執行python腳本,可以實現定期批量訪問網站,如果發現網站打不開,第一時間發郵件 ...
腳本處理邏輯分析: 通過zabbix傳遞給腳本的message參數,篩選出報警信息的itemid; 通過itemid獲取到圖片並保存; 將報警信息和圖片組裝成html; 發送郵件。 后續腳本里面的處理細節還會在進一步分析,將腳本中涉及到的代碼行進行注釋分析 ...
1 python實現在4.2版本zabbix發送帶有圖片的報警郵件 我們通常收到的報警,都是文字,是把動作中的消息內容當成了正文參數傳給腳本,然后郵件或者微信進行接收,往往只能看到當前值,無法直觀的獲取到歷史當天該監控項的運行曲線圖,因此根據此需求,使用python編寫腳本來分別對郵件告警 ...